As a reasonably sized elementary campus in Lynn, Massachusetts, Robert L Ford educates 410 students from grades 1 through 5, run under Lynn.
Across the 27 schools in Lynn (16,364 students total), Robert L Ford accounts for its share of the district's footprint.
Demographically, Robert L Ford reports that 84%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ority; the rest breaks down as 9% Black, 3% White, 2% Asian. By comparison, Essex County as a whole is about 24% Hispanic, so the school skews noticeably more Hispanic than its surroundings.
On the resource side, On paper, Robert L Ford has 37 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 11.2:1.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 12.2:1 average.
Zooming out to the county, the surrounding county (Essex County) reports that the typical household earns roughly $101,883 per year, about 43%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and roughly 7%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Across Essex County's 221 public schools (combined enrollment of about 113,427 students), Robert L Ford is one campus in the mix.
KIPP Academy Lynn Charter School is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.3 miles from this campus.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ius.
The campus sits in a commuter-belt setting.
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count decreased 17%: 492 students in 2018 compared to 410 in 2025. Over the same period, the Hispanic share edged up from 74% to 84%. Class-load math has fell: from 15.3:1 in 2018 to 11.2:1 in 2025.
